feat(sso): introduce argocd sso config

This commit is contained in:
Christopher Hase 2025-08-15 13:28:07 +02:00
parent 90db53ee4d
commit 3bb78f45be

View file

@ -5,6 +5,20 @@ configs:
params:
server.insecure: true
cm:
oidc.config: |
name: FORGEJO
issuer: https://dex.observability.t09.de
clientID: controller-argocd-dex
clientSecret: $dex-argo-client:clientSecret
requestedIDTokenClaims:
groups:
- DevFW
essential: true
requestedScopes:
- openid
- profile
- email
- groups
application.resourceTrackingMethod: annotation
timeout.reconciliation: 60s
resource.exclusions: |